编程里面上限用什么表示
-
在编程中,表示上限可以使用不同的方式,具体取决于编程语言和上限的具体含义。以下是几种常用的表示方法:
-
使用预定义的常量:某些编程语言提供了预定义的常量来表示特定的上限。例如,在C语言中,使用LIMIT常量来表示整数的最大值。这种方式对于一些常见的上限非常方便,可以直接使用常量而不需要记住具体的数值。
-
使用特定的数据类型:有些编程语言中,使用特定的数据类型来表示上限。例如,在Java语言中,使用Integer.MAX_VALUE来表示整数的最大值,使用Float.MAX_VALUE和Double.MAX_VALUE来表示浮点数的最大值。通过使用特定的数据类型,可以确保在不同平台上具有相同的上限值。
-
使用算术表达式或条件语句:在一些情况下,无法使用预定义的常量或特定的数据类型来表示上限。这时,可以使用算术表达式或条件语句来表示上限。例如,在一个程序中,需要限制数组的大小为100,可以使用条件语句来判断数组大小是否超过该上限。
-
使用无穷大:在一些编程语言中,可以使用特殊的数值来表示上限为无穷大。例如,在Python中,可以使用float('inf')表示无穷大,可以对其进行数值比较和运算。这种方式适用于需要处理非常大的数值或不确定上限的情况。
总之,在编程中表示上限的方法有很多种,具体选择哪种方式取决于编程语言和上限的具体要求。根据需求选择最合适的表示方法,可以提高代码的可读性和可维护性。
1年前 -
-
在编程中,当需要定义和表示一个上限值时,可以使用不同的方法和数据类型。下面是常用的几种表示上限的方式:
-
常量:使用一个固定的数值来表示上限。例如,在计算一个数组的最大长度时,可以使用一个常量来表示数组的上限,比如
const int MAX_LENGTH = 100。 -
变量:使用一个变量来表示上限。这样可以在程序运行时根据需要动态地修改上限值。例如,在一个循环中,可以使用一个变量来表示循环执行的次数上限。
-
枚举:使用枚举类型来表示上限。枚举类型定义了一组有限的值,可以用来表示某个范围内的上限。例如,如果需要表示一个星期的天数上限,可以使用枚举类型
enum Day {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day},其中Sunday表示上限。 -
数据结构:使用数据结构来表示上限。在某些情况下,可能需要定义一个数据结构来表示一个范围的上限。例如,在图论中,可以使用边集合的数据结构来表示图的边数的上限。
-
异常处理:使用异常处理机制来表示上限。当达到某个上限时,可以抛出一个异常来中断程序执行,并进行相应的处理。例如,在处理文件输入时,可以设置一个文件的大小上限,当文件大小超过上限时,抛出一个文件大小超出异常。
上述方法中的选择取决于具体的应用场景和需求。在编写程序时,需要根据实际情况选择合适的方式来表示和处理上限。同时,还需要注意上限的定义和使用,确保程序的正确性和健壮性。
1年前 -
-
在编程中,"上限"(也称为"最大值")是指一个变量、数据结构或算法所能处理或存储的最大数值或数量。上限可以用不同的方式表示,具体取决于所使用的编程语言和数据类型。下面是一些常见的表示上限的方式:
- 静态常量:在许多编程语言中,可以使用静态常量来表示一个上限值。这种方式可以在代码中定义一个常量,并将其作为上限。例如,在C++中,可以使用const修饰符定义一个常量,然后使用这个常量来表示上限。
const int MAX_VALUE = 100; // 定义一个常量表示上限值 int value = 50; if(value <= M1年前